What is The Atrium?

The Atrium
Real Estate

Strategically positioned at the intersection of Von Karman Avenue and Martin Street, The Atrium serves as a landmark office complex adjacent to the John Wayne Airport. Since its inception in 1986, the property has evolved into a premier business hub, characterized by its signature glass-enclosed atrium and dual ten-story tower architecture. The asset distinguishes itself through a robust suite of on-site services, including 24-hour security, high-end dining, and comprehensive financial and automotive support. By maintaining Energy Star certification since 2006 and achieving LEED Gold status, the facility remains a preferred destination for corporate tenants seeking a blend of aesthetic prestige and operational efficiency in the Irvine business corridor.
